cardiovascular system
• following ischemia-reperfusion, hearts of untreated mice exhibit a slightly higher % of lactate dehydrogenase (LDH) release than those of wild-type controls, indicating more heart injury
• hearts are resistant to diazoxide-induced cardioprotection from reperfusion damage, showing a significantly higher % of LDH release and infarct size than similarly treated wild-type hearts

cellular
• whereas energized mitochondria from wild-type livers show ATP- and diazoxide-sensitive K+ uptake, neither ATP nor diazoxide are able to alter K+ fluxes in mutant mitochondria, indicating lack of mitochondrial KATP activity
